#29cb50 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#29cb50 is composed of 16.1% red, 79.6% green and 31.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 60.6% yellow and 20.4% black. It has a hue angle of 134.4 degrees, a saturation of 66.4% and a lightness of 47.8%. #29cb50 color hex could be obtained by blending #52ffa0 with #009700.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

#29cb50 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#29cb50 has RGB values of R:41, G:203, B:80 and CMYK values of C:0.8, M:0, Y:0.61,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 2739024.

Shades and Tints of #29cb50
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010703 is the darkest color, while #f6fdf8 is the lightest one.
